@@ -1,9 +1,9 @@
<#
.SYNOPSIS

Tests if workload identities are protected by location-based Conditional Access policies.
#>

function Test-Assessment-21884{
function Test-Assessment-21884 {
[ZtTest(
Category = 'External collaboration',
ImplementationCost = 'Medium',
Expand All @@ -20,16 +20,216 @@ function Test-Assessment-21884{

Write-PSFMessage '🟦 Start' -Tag Test -Level VeryVerbose

$activity = "Checking Workload identities based on known networks are configured"
Write-ZtProgress -Activity $activity -Status "Getting policy"
$activity = "Checking if workload identities are protected by location-based Conditional Access policies"
Write-ZtProgress -Activity $activity -Status "Getting service principals"

# Get current tenant ID for Q2 first as we'll need it for both SP and app queries
$tenant = Invoke-MgGraphRequest -Method GET -Uri "https://graph.microsoft.com/v1.0/organization"
$tenantId = $tenant.value.id

# Q1: Get all service principals with credential information
$servicePrincipals = Invoke-MgGraphRequest -Method GET -Uri "https://graph.microsoft.com/v1.0/servicePrincipals?`$select=id,appId,displayName,servicePrincipalType,passwordCredentials,keyCredentials,appOwnerOrganizationId&`$filter=servicePrincipalType eq 'Application'"

# Filter service principals owned by current tenant
$ownedServicePrincipals = $servicePrincipals.value | Where-Object { $_.appOwnerOrganizationId -eq $tenantId }

if ($ownedServicePrincipals.Count -eq 0) {
Write-PSFMessage "No service principals found in tenant" -Level Warning
$testResultMarkdown = "No service principals found in the tenant to evaluate. The test result is inconclusive as there are no workload identities to assess."

$params = @{
TestId = '21884'
Status = [bool]$false
Result = $testResultMarkdown
}
Add-ZtTestResultDetail @params
return
}

$servicePrincipalsWithCreds = @()
foreach ($sp in $ownedServicePrincipals) {
$hasCreds = $false

# Check direct credentials
if (($sp.passwordCredentials.Count -gt 0) -or ($sp.keyCredentials.Count -gt 0)) {
$hasCreds = $true
} else {
# Q3: Check associated application for credentials
try {
$app = Invoke-MgGraphRequest -Method GET -Uri "https://graph.microsoft.com/v1.0/applications/$($sp.appId)?`$select=id,appId,displayName,passwordCredentials,keyCredentials,signInAudience"
if ($app.signInAudience -eq 'AzureADMyOrg' -and
(($app.passwordCredentials.Count -gt 0) -or ($app.keyCredentials.Count -gt 0))) {
$hasCreds = $true
}
} catch {
Write-PSFMessage "Failed to get application details for $($sp.appId): $($_.Exception.Message)" -Level Warning
}
}

if ($hasCreds) {
$servicePrincipalsWithCreds += $sp
}
}

# Q4: Get CA policies targeting workload identities
$policies = Invoke-MgGraphRequest -Method GET -Uri "https://graph.microsoft.com/v1.0/identity/conditionalAccess/policies?`$filter=conditions/clientApplications/includeServicePrincipals/any(x:x eq 'ServicePrincipalsAndManagedIdentities')"

# Check for a global policy that covers all service principals
$allSpPolicy = $policies.value | Where-Object {
$_.state -eq "enabled" -and
$_.conditions.clientApplications.includeServicePrincipals -contains "ServicePrincipalsInMyTenant" -and
(-not $_.conditions.clientApplications.excludeServicePrincipals)
}

if ($allSpPolicy) {
# Verify location conditions in the global policy
$hasValidLocations = $false
foreach ($policy in $allSpPolicy) {
$policyDetails = Invoke-MgGraphRequest -Method GET -Uri "https://graph.microsoft.com/v1.0/identity/conditionalAccess/policies/$($policy.id)"

if ($policyDetails.conditions.locations.includeLocations -or
$policyDetails.conditions.locations.excludeLocations) {
$hasValidLocations = $true
break
}
}

if ($hasValidLocations) {
$testResultMarkdown = "Pass: All workload identities are protected by global service principal policies with location restrictions."

$params = @{
TestId = '21884'
Status = [bool]$true
Result = $testResultMarkdown
}
Add-ZtTestResultDetail @params
return
}
}

# Q6: Get named locations
$namedLocations = Invoke-MgGraphRequest -Method GET -Uri "https://graph.microsoft.com/v1.0/identity/conditionalAccess/namedLocations"
$validLocationIds = $namedLocations.value.id

if ($namedLocations.value.Count -eq 0) {
$testResultMarkdown = "Fail: No named locations found. Cannot implement network-based restrictions without defined locations."

$params = @{
TestId = '21884'
Status = [bool]$false
Result = $testResultMarkdown
}
Add-ZtTestResultDetail @params
return
}

$unprotectedSPs = @()

foreach ($sp in $servicePrincipalsWithCreds) {
$isProtected = $false

# Check each policy
foreach ($policy in $policies.value) {
# Q5: Check location conditions
$policyDetails = Invoke-MgGraphRequest -Method GET -Uri "https://graph.microsoft.com/v1.0/identity/conditionalAccess/policies/$($policy.id)"

if ($policyDetails.state -eq "enabled") {
# Check if policy includes all service principals without exclusions
if ($policyDetails.conditions.clientApplications.includeServicePrincipals -contains "ServicePrincipalsInMyTenant" -and
(-not $policyDetails.conditions.clientApplications.excludeServicePrincipals)) {
$isProtected = $true
break
}

# Check location conditions
$hasLocationRestriction = $false
if ($policyDetails.conditions.locations.includeLocations) {
$hasLocationRestriction = $true
# Verify locations exist
$locationIds = $policyDetails.conditions.locations.includeLocations
if (-not ($locationIds | Where-Object { $validLocationIds -contains $_ })) {
$hasLocationRestriction = $false
}
}
if ($policyDetails.conditions.locations.excludeLocations) {
$hasLocationRestriction = $true
# Verify locations exist
$locationIds = $policyDetails.conditions.locations.excludeLocations
if (-not ($locationIds | Where-Object { $validLocationIds -contains $_ })) {
$hasLocationRestriction = $false
}
}

if ($hasLocationRestriction) {
$isProtected = $true
break
}
}
}

if (-not $isProtected) {
$credTypes = @()
if ($sp.passwordCredentials.Count -gt 0) { $credTypes += "Password" }
if ($sp.keyCredentials.Count -gt 0) { $credTypes += "Certificate" }

$unprotectedSPs += @{
DisplayName = $sp.displayName
AppId = $sp.appId
CredentialTypes = $credTypes -join ", "
}
}
}
